So one more thing to PropPitch: Here is one gallery, high resolution photos, first item (Fi 18502-2): http://www.cockpitinstrumente.de/ins...r/schalter.htm The lower position of the switch (where it is possible to hang it up) that "glide-mode". This is missing totally currently from the game (feather prop key doesnt work, and currently, non switchable with mouse either, because it works some other way. This would be important when the engine stops. If we turned away from cooling flap to propeller pitch, I would say something new then. Junghans J-30 clock. I found three minor (?) things at this, which is bad according to me: http://ihc185.infopop.cc/eve/forums/...4/m/5701098311 http://war-timers.surfino.info/FL_23886_Junghans.html 1. "A timepiece for pilots, it is fitted with the Junghans J30 Bz 30 hour movement with a 15 min. chronograph timer." The clock (in game) counts a 30 second now, not 15 minute. 2. The bezel ring non movable in game, in RL totally, in 360 degrees can be turned. To the measurement of time would be useful well. 3. Look at this picture from first topic, which i linked, if its correct (because of that questionable, because I did not find information somewhere else), the production year of the clock is bad. The v5 type from only 1942 was produced: http://ihc185.infopop.cc/groupee_fil...92_v1_v5lo.jpg S!

The translation did not succeed unfortunately:http://www.cockpitinstrumente.de/ins.../Fl18502-2.gif Größer - "greater" RPM!!* Reduce the angle of attack of the propeller (to the rotatory plane**), the wind resistance of a propeller decreases, the rev of an engine accelerates. The Prop pitch gauge move to 12:00. Drehzahl - "rev/min" Kleiner - "lesser" RPM: increase the AoA of propeller. Segelstllg (Segelstellung) - "Glide-standing" increase to maximum AoA of Propeller**, because this causes the smallest wind resistance, if the engine stopped.
